    For anything vehicle-related, always Targeting (ie. including AV and in vehicles). Sensor Shield, EMP and Hold Breath for various Infiltrator loadouts, the anti-concussion one for CQC (YOLO) HA and pretty much just Regen4 for everything else. The little benefits go a long way, when we are talking about fine margins. I've never had an issue with maintaining energy without ever buying them or running membership, but that's more a symptom of a reasonable SPH and how often it's just Targetting I'm using.

    One thing I'll never understand is this rhetoric for calling implants either pointless or unfair. They provide minor benefits to certain styles of play, give general tactical advantages or reduce downtime; none of which is without significant merit or outright unbalanced. Using them intelligently can tip the balance in plenty of ways, so I deem it worth the frustration of the rather embarrassing "crafting" system to eventually get the ones you can make use of. Also, we are talking FINE margins here, guys. Implants aren't going to be the difference between an experienced player beating a less experienced one. That's utter nonsense.

    Let's not pretend that novice Infiltrators will make nearly as much good use of a maxed Sensor Shield as veteran ones, either. So what if it's unsustainable for newer players? It will be helping them less often anyway. It's very much the same case as fully certed equipment; I could hand my Magrider/Scythe to someone else and they are still just as likely to crash and burn as they would be in their own. That's not elitism, that's simply time invested in the game. Implants can make a difference (so use them), but they won't be the deciding factor in clashes with even a minor experience gap.
